My overall impression
What an out of this world way to capture the struggles of being a woman and the isolation that can come with motherhood. When you see Space Exploration, you will be hit with compassion for a character who so clearly yearns for what is beyond the expectations placed on women as homemakers and career-oriented feminists. What Krystle does so well is embody a flawed woman who is white knuckling her way through everything she believes she should be doing and asking all the right questions for both herself and her daughter. You will walk away with much to think about regarding cultural and societal pressures placed on women that we have almost become numb to in everyday life.
